Boutinot
Boutinot started life in Greater Manchester in 1972 when Paul Boutinot began to collect wines from France and bring them back to Manchester to sell at his parents restaurant. Paul's reputation quickly begin to grow and it wasn't long before other restaurants were asking for him to sell them wine and the company was started in 1980 as a wine supplier.
Boutinot have furthered their reputation for great value wines by starting to produce wines themselves. They have partnered with Italian producer Adria Vini, have their own vineyard holdings and winery in France and vineyards in South Africa, and now a large percentage of Boutinot's portfolio is their own production.
